Toxtricity is an Electric/Poison-type Pokémon that first appeared in Generation 8 (Pokémon Sword and Shield). This Pokémon not only has an edgy and cool appearance, but also abilities that make opponents automatically cower.

This Pokémon has an electric organ on its chest that can produce a sound similar to a bass guitar. Just imagine, while emitting electricity, this Pokémon makes the surrounding atmosphere like a rock concert!

Toxtricity evolves from Toxel at level 30, but its evolved form depends on the Nature Toxel you have:

  • Amped Form: It is found that Toxel has a Nature like Hardy, Brave, Adamant, Naughty, Docile, Impish, Lax, Hasty, Jolly, Naive, Rash, Sassy, or Quirky.
  • Low Key Form: It is found that Toxel has a Nature such as Lonely, Bold, Relaxed, Timid, Serious, Modest, Mild, Quiet, Bashful, Calm, Gentle, or Careful.

Toxtricity Statistics

Toxtricity is an Electric/Poison-type Pokémon with a Base Stat total of 502. Here are its stats:

  • HP: 75 (260 – 354),
  • Attack: 98 (180 – 324),
  • Defense: 70 (130 – 262),
  • Sp. Atk: 114 (209 – 359),
  • Sp. Def: 70 (130 – 262),
  • Speed: 75 (139 – 273).

The values in brackets indicate the statistical range at level 100.

  • Maximum: Based on favorable nature, 252 EVs, and 31 IVs,
  • Minimum: Based on adverse nature, 0 EVs, and 0 IVs.

Toxtricity is known for its high Sp. Atk, making it very strong in Special Attack based attacks.

Toxtricity Location

Toxtricity is an Electric/Poison-type Pokémon with a cool design and unique fighting style. If you want to catch it in the various Pokémon games, here are the locations where you can find it:

  • Pokémon Sword & Shield: This Pokémon doesn't appear in the wild. You'll need to evolve Toxel to get it.
  • Pokémon Brilliant Diamond & Shining Pearl: Unfortunately, Toxtricity is not available in these games.
  • Pokémon Legends: Arceus: Cannot be found in this game.
  • Pokémon Scarlet & Violet: If you play this game, you can find Toxtricity in South Province (Area Four) and South Province (Area Six).
